    What is Agent Rules Kit?

    Agent Rules Kit is a CLI tool that facilitates the installation and configuration of rules for multiple AI-powered IDEs and coding assistants. The rules help AI agents better understand the structure, patterns, and best practices of different technology stacks, generating optimized configurations for each supported IDE.

    🚀 Quick Start

    Interactive Installation

    # Install and run interactively
    npx agent-rules-kit
    
    # The CLI will guide you through:
    # 1. 📁 Project path selection
    # 2. 🎯 IDE selection (Cursor, VS Code, Claude, etc.)
    # 3. 📚 Stack and architecture choice (optional)
    # 4. 🌐 Global best practices (recommended)
    # 5. 🔧 MCP tools selection (multiple tools supported)
    # 6. ⚡ Automatic rule generation

    Command Line Installation

    For automated or scripted installations, use command line arguments to skip interactive prompts:

    # Basic installation with auto-detection
    npx agent-rules-kit --stack=laravel --version=12 --global --auto-install
    
    # Full configuration example
    npx agent-rules-kit --stack=nextjs --version=14 --architecture=app --global --mcp-tools=pampa,github --ide=cursor
    
    # For different IDEs
    npx agent-rules-kit --stack=react --version=18 --ide=vscode    # VS Code
    npx agent-rules-kit --stack=laravel --version=12 --ide=claude  # Claude
    npx agent-rules-kit --stack=angular --version=17 --ide=windsurf # Windsurf

    What are MCP Tools?

    Model Context Protocol (MCP) tools are standardized interfaces that allow AI assistants to securely connect to external data sources and services. These tools enable AI agents to:

    • 🔍 Search codebases semantically with understanding of code meaning
    • 🐙 Manage repositories with secure GitHub integration
    • 🧠 Maintain persistent memory across conversation sessions
    • 📁 Access file systems with configurable security controls
    • 🔀 Perform version control operations with Git integration

    Generated Rule Structure

    Each selected MCP tool generates organized rules in your project:

    .cursor/rules/rules-kit/mcp-tools/
    ├── pampa/
    │   ├── pampa-mcp-usage.mdc       # Core usage patterns
    │   └── pampa-best-practices.mdc  # Best practices and tips
    ├── github/
    │   ├── github-mcp-usage.mdc      # GitHub API integration rules
    │   └── github-workflow.mdc       # Workflow patterns
    └── memory/
        ├── memory-mcp-usage.mdc      # Memory management rules
        └── memory-patterns.mdc       # Common memory patterns

    Multi-IDE Installation

    Agent Rules Kit can install existing rules into several IDEs and agents using the new install command. Pass the desired IDE with --target (or the alias --ide) to skip the interactive selector:

    npx agent-rules-kit install --target=cursor   # or --ide=cursor

    Supported targets

    Target Path Extension Front matter
    Cursor .cursor/rules/ .mdc yes
    VS Code / GitHub Copilot .github/copilot-instructions.md .md no
    Windsurf .windsurf/rules/ .md no
    Windsurf (legacy) .windsurfrules .md no
    Continue .continue/rules/ .md yes
    Zed ./.rules .rules no
    Claude Code CLAUDE.md .md no
    Gemini Code GEMINI.md .md no
    OpenAI Codex AGENTS.md .md no
    Cline .clinerules .md no

    The command detects .mdc files in your project (default ./rules) and writes them in the format required by the chosen target.
